Expanded medical and hygiene programs

By Lisa McAuliffe | Board Member

Last month the Idjwi Island Education Fund completed construction of four new hygienic composting latrines at the Buhumba Primary School.  These latrines will help to reduce the occurrence of some communicable diseases and will also generate safe high-quality fertilizer for use in the area.  The children and teachers are learning the important process of spreading a biodegradable material after use.   Once the composting bin is full, it is locked for six months as its contents transform into fertilizer.  A second bin is available for use during that time.
